DBA Data[Home] [Help]

APPS.OE_RESERVE_CONC dependencies on INV_CONVERT

Line 599: IN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

595: IF l_debug_level > 0 THEN
596: oe_debug_pub.add( 'Before UOM convertion :' || l_total_supply || '/' || l_primary_uom, 1 ) ;
597: END IF;
598: l_total_conv_supply :=
599: IN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
600: precision => 5,
601: from_quantity => l_total_supply,
602: from_unit => l_primary_uom,
603: to_unit => p_x_rsv_tbl(I).ordered_qty_uom,

Line 608: IN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

604: from_name => NULL,
605: to_name => NULL
606: );
607: l_total_conv_supply2 :=
608: IN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
609: precision => 5,
610: from_quantity => l_total_supply2,
611: from_unit => l_primary_uom,
612: to_unit => p_x_rsv_tbl(I).ordered_qty_uom,

Line 648: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

644: IF OE_GLOBALS.Equal(l_primary_uom ,p_x_rsv_tbl(I).ordered_qty_uom) THEN
645: g_consumed_for_lot := g_consumed_for_lot + p_x_rsv_tbl(I).derived_reserved_qty;
646: l_total_supply := l_total_supply - p_x_rsv_tbl(I).derived_reserved_qty;
647: ELSE
648: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
649: precision => 5,
650: from_quantity => p_x_rsv_tbl(I).derived_reserved_qty,
651: from_unit => p_x_rsv_tbl(I).ordered_qty_uom,
652: to_unit => l_primary_uom,

Line 670: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

666: IF OE_GLOBALS.Equal(l_primary_uom ,p_x_rsv_tbl(I).ordered_qty_uom) THEN
667: g_consumed_for_lot2 := g_consumed_for_lot2 + nvl(p_x_rsv_tbl(I).derived_reserved_qty2,0); -- INVCONV
668: l_total_supply2 := l_total_supply2 - nvl(p_x_rsv_tbl(I).derived_reserved_qty2,0); -- INVCONV
669: ELSE
670: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
671: precision => 5,
672: from_quantity => p_x_rsv_tbl(I).derived_reserved_qty2,
673: from_unit => p_x_rsv_tbl(I).ordered_qty_uom,
674: to_unit => l_primary_uom,

Line 744: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

740: IF OE_GLOBALS.Equal(l_primary_uom ,p_x_rsv_tbl(I).ordered_qty_uom) THEN
741: g_consumed_for_lot := g_consumed_for_lot + p_x_rsv_tbl(I).derived_reserved_qty;
742: l_total_supply := l_total_supply - p_x_rsv_tbl(I).derived_reserved_qty;
743: ELSE
744: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
745: precision => 5,
746: from_quantity => p_x_rsv_tbl(I).derived_reserved_qty,
747: from_unit => p_x_rsv_tbl(I).ordered_qty_uom,
748: to_unit => l_primary_uom,

Line 767: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

763: IF OE_GLOBALS.Equal(l_primary_uom ,p_x_rsv_tbl(I).ordered_qty_uom) THEN
764: g_consumed_for_lot2 := g_consumed_for_lot2 + nvl(p_x_rsv_tbl(I).derived_reserved_qty2,0); -- INVCONV
765: l_total_supply2 := l_total_supply2 - nvl(p_x_rsv_tbl(I).derived_reserved_qty2,0); -- INVCONV
766: ELSE
767: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
768: precision => 5,
769: from_quantity => p_x_rsv_tbl(I).derived_reserved_qty2,
770: from_unit => p_x_rsv_tbl(I).ordered_qty_uom,
771: to_unit => l_primary_uom,

Line 1034: INV_CONVERT.INV_UM_CONVERT( item_id => p_inventory_item_id,

1030: THEN
1031: l_total_demand := l_total_demand + p_rsv_tbl(I).ordered_qty;
1032: ELSE
1033: l_converted_qty :=
1034: INV_CONVERT.INV_UM_CONVERT( item_id => p_inventory_item_id,
1035: precision => 5,
1036: from_quantity => p_rsv_tbl(I).ordered_qty,
1037: from_unit => p_rsv_tbl(I).ordered_qty_uom,
1038: to_unit => l_primary_uom,

Line 1151: IN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

1147: IF l_debug_level > 0 THEN
1148: oe_debug_pub.add( 'Before UOM convertion :' || l_total_supply || '/' || l_primary_uom, 1 ) ;
1149: END IF;
1150: l_total_conv_supply :=
1151: IN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
1152: precision => 5,
1153: from_quantity => l_total_supply,
1154: from_unit => l_primary_uom,
1155: to_unit => p_x_rsv_tbl(I).ordered_qty_uom,

Line 1160: IN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

1156: from_name => NULL,
1157: to_name => NULL
1158: );
1159: l_total_conv_supply2 :=
1160: IN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
1161: precision => 5,
1162: from_quantity => l_total_supply2,
1163: from_unit => l_primary_uom,
1164: to_unit => p_x_rsv_tbl(I).ordered_qty_uom,

Line 1235: l_temp:= IN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

1231: l_total_supply := l_total_supply - p_x_rsv_tbl(I).derived_reserved_qty;
1232:
1233: END IF;
1234: ELSE
1235: l_temp:= IN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
1236: precision => 5,
1237: from_quantity => p_x_rsv_tbl(I).derived_reserved_qty,
1238: from_unit => p_x_rsv_tbl(I).ordered_qty_uom,
1239: to_unit => l_primary_uom,

Line 1260: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,

1256: IF NVL(p_reservation_mode,'*') ='PERCENT' THEN
1257: l_total_supply2 := l_total_supply2 - p_x_rsv_tbl(I).derived_reserved_qty2; -- INVCONV from code review comments from AK
1258: END IF;
1259: ELSE
1260: l_temp := INV_CONVERT.INV_UM_CONVERT( item_id => p_x_rsv_tbl(I).inventory_item_id,
1261: precision => 5,
1262: from_quantity => p_x_rsv_tbl(I).derived_reserved_qty2,
1263: from_unit => p_x_rsv_tbl(I).ordered_qty_uom,
1264: to_unit => l_primary_uom,

Line 2474: ||' OR l. ordered_quantity > (select sum(INV_CONVERT.INV_UM_CONVERT( '

2470: ||' WHERE l.line_id = mrs.demand_source_line_id)';
2471: ELSIF p_reservation_mode ='PARTIAL' THEN
2472: l_stmt := l_stmt ||' AND (NOT Exists (SELECT 1 FROM mtl_reservations mrs '
2473: ||' WHERE l.line_id = mrs.demand_source_line_id)'
2474: ||' OR l. ordered_quantity > (select sum(INV_CONVERT.INV_UM_CONVERT( '
2475: ||' l.inventory_item_id, 5, reservation_quantity, reservation_uom_code,'
2476: ||' l.order_quantity_uom, NULL, NULL)) from mtl_reservations '
2477: ||' where demand_source_line_id = l.line_id))';
2478: END IF;